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39 051895667 131 742889 19927
2134 525567830
2134 525567830
67085901 0057367 800872
All about undefined
Interested in learning more?
2134 525567830
67085901 0057367 800872
See more
90518 907215758 1931
8829792864 3452247 1475341 0990
See more
39260393356 2572955850 6570
9275439876 00 3198
See more